Definitions
- a horizontal pressing cylinder with a semi-circular portion first compresses scrap material against a corresponding portion.
- a vertical compressing cylinder then compresses the scrap into a cylindrical and somewhat concave casing.
- the vertical compressing cylinder is equipped with a plunger having cross plates at the undersurface thereof and a pressing plate mounted towards the bottom thereof. The cross plates can pass through channels in the pressing plate. Rotation of the vertical compressing cylinder further compresses the scrap into the casing.
- This invention relates to a scrap compressing apparatus for electric furnaces.
- the scrap compressing apparatus of the present invention comprises a horizontal pressing cylinder having a plunger formed with a pressing plate having a semicircular recess, a first compressing portion formed with a semi-circular portion in opposing relationship to said pressing plate, a second compressing portion underlying said first compressing portion, a carrier member movably disposed in said second compressing portion and having a casing fitted therein, said casing having a shape similar to the internal shape of the electric furnace, a vertically pressing cylinder having a plunger overlying said second compressing portion, said plunger of said vertically pressing cylinder having a pressing member rotatably mounted thereon, said pressing member being formed with cross plates in the undersurface thereof, and a pressing plate mounted in the lower portion of said pressing member through an annular member, said latter pressing plate being formed with channels for vertical movement of said cross plates.

- FIG. 1 of the drawings there is 3,371,599 Patented Mar. 5, 1968 shown a main body 1 and a scrap feed portion 2.
- Numeral 3 indicates a horizontal pressing cylinder while numeral 4 represents a vertical pressing cylinder.
- numerals 5 and 6 indicate a cover plate cylinder and a carrier cylinder respectively. Each of said cylinders 3, 4, 5 and 6 may be actuated by hydraulic means.
- said horizontally pressing cylinder 3 is provided with a plunger 7 having a pressing plate 8 secured on the inner end portion thereof, said pressing plate 8 being formed with a semi-circular recess 8a.
- a first compressing portion 1a in said main body 1 is formed in a semi-circular shape in opposing relationship to said semi-circular recess 3a.
- the cover plate cylinder 5 is provided with a plunger 9 having a cover plate 10 pivotally mounted at the end thereof by a shaft 11.
- the base of said cover plate 10 is pivoted to the body 1, and the cover plate cylinder 5 is pivotally mounted to the main body 1 by a shaft 13.
- the vertically pressing cylinder 4 is provided with a plunger 14 having a cylindrical pressing member 14a attached to the lower portion thereof, said pressing member 14a being formed with cross plates 14a, in the lower end thereof.
- Said pressing member 14a has a pressing plate 15 attached thereto through an annular member 16, said pressing plate 15 being formed with channels for vertical movement of said cross plates 14:1 which have a somewhat elongated back portion as shown in FiG. 1.
- the elongated back section is fitted for up and down vertical movement in the channels of the pressing plate 15.
- the pressing member 14a is adapted to be rotated through a suitable driving mechanism such as a motor or the like, which may drive through a conventional gear train which is shown in the drawings.
- Pressing member 14a is cylindrical and rotated about its cylindrical axis. In this way, scrap material will be compacted into carrier member 1b. Although this carrier member is shown outside second compressing portion 1b in the drawing, when the scrap is actually being compressed, this carrier member is located beneath pressing member 14a. The rotation of cylindrical pressing member 14:: aids in compacting the scrap inside carrier member 17.
- a second compress-ing portion 1b is formed in the main body 1 below the above described first compressing portion 1a.
- a cylindrical carrier member 17 formed with a bottom and having a casing 18 fitted the-rein, said casing being of similar shape to an electric furnace so as to correspond to the internal shape of the electric furnace.
- a plunger 19 is provided for the carrier cylinder 6.
- This plunger 19 has a pressing plate 19a attached to the inner end thereof, and is adapted to force the carrier member 17 onto a table 29 by said pressing plate 19a after compression of scrap has been completed.
- the apparatus of the present invention is constructed as described heretofore.
- Scrap is fed into the scrap feed portion 2, and then the cover plate It is brought into its closed position as indicated in FIG. 1. Subsequently, the plunger 7 is actuated by the horizontal pressing cylinder 3 so as to compress the scrap by means of the pressing plate 8 provided on the end of the plunger 7. Thus, the scrap is compressed into a cylindrical form by the semi-circular recess portion 8a of the pressing plate 8 and the first semi-circular compressing portion 1a.
- the pressing member 14a is lowered by the vertical pressing cylinder 4 through the plunger 14 and thereby the pressing plate 15 is also lowered.
- the scrap previously compressed into a cylindrical shape by the pressing plate 8 of the horizontally pressing cylinder 3 is lowered into the casing 18 so as to be further compressed by the pressing plate 15.
- the plunger 14 is also lowered to cause the cross plates 14a to be downwardly projected through the channel provided in the pressing plate 15 so that said scrap is compressed by said cross plates 14a, with its pressure locally concentrated.
- the casing 18 fitted in the carrier member 17 is provided with a means such as a winch or the like means having its joint portions pre-connected by material of low fusibility, and by such means the compressed scrap in the casing 18 may be moved to a predetermined place and further to the electric furnace so as to be finally accommodated therein.
